NOVELTY - The preparation method of reduced graphene oxide film involves (1) using graphite oxide dispersion liquid, placing in an ultrasonic machine, ultrasonically processing for 2-5 hours, uniformly stirring using a centrifuge, taking upper liquid, and filtering the sediment to prepare graphene oxide solution with specified concentration, (2) dissolving a certain amount of agar under the condition of 300-400 K water bath, and magnetically stirring for 1 hour to form uniform agar aqueous solution, (3) mixing prepared graphene oxide solution and agar aqueous solution, and magnetically stirring for 4-10 hours to obtain a homogeneous solution under the condition of 300-400 K, (4) cooling the solution to room temperature, scraping on PTFE-lined scraper blade, pasting corresponding adhesive tape according to the required thickness, and drying to obtain graphene oxide film, and (5) calcining the graphene oxide thin film in a tubular furnace under nitrogen atmosphere. USE - Preparation method of reduced graphene oxide film. ADVANTAGE - The method enables preparation of reduced graphene oxide film with uniform and stable film-forming effect, even and controllable thickness, by simple and economical process.
